The LSE02 electric elevator safety gear villa lift safety device utilizes an electric trigger mechanism that responds quickly to overspeeding, achieving zero-delay triggering and safely braking the elevator car in the shortest possible time. Its design is particularly suitable for low-speed, light-load residential elevators, effectively mitigating potential risks associated with elevator failures. The LSE02's safety clamp design fully considers maximum space utilization, making it particularly suitable for installations with shallow pits and platform ladders. Its compact structure and optimized installation method enable efficient operation within limited spaces, eliminating the space requirements of traditional safety devices. In terms of performance, the LSE02's safety clamp features a short braking distance and fast response time, enabling rapid activation and effective car stop in the event of an elevator overspeed.
